marshy wrote:I'm already late to meet some friends, but thought i'd post what's made me so late before i go out.
Having real problems mixing this one down, it just sems too 'thin'?
Apologies for not giving feedback first, but when i get back tonight i'd do at least 3, plus whoever gives mine feedback.
Think it's got potential anyway!
Its got potential. If you think it sounds thin, i think you could lay a less distorted square synth line over it or something, or some stabs.
But be careful as you current synth is right in the middle of the mix and it might get a bit muddy/messy.
Any idea where its gonna go? how its gonna progress?
The bass melody (if you wanna call it that) is good and i think it would work if you drop out the higher, vocal synth you have there, keep the sub going and layer on the aforementioned synth lines to create a spacier bridge (eg. "when i look at you"), before you drop right back into the heavy synth again.
